Apple Invests $1 Billion in China Clean Energy Strategy with Schroder Capital
Schroder Capital, in collaboration with Apple Inc.AAPL--, has successfully completed the first round of fundraising for its second phase of the China Clean Energy Strategy. This initiative is part of a broader effort to invest in clean energy projects within China, with AppleAAPL-- committing a significant $1 billion investment. The strategy, which is actively managed, focuses on investing in China's clean energy sector, aiming to support the development of sustainable energy solutions and reduce carbon emissions.
The completion of this fundraising round marks a significant milestone for Schroder Capital and Apple's joint venture. The $1 billion investment from Apple underscores the tech giant's commitment to environmental sustainability and its efforts to transition to renewable energy sources. This collaboration is expected to drive innovation and growth in China's clean energy market, fostering the development of new technologies and infrastructure.
The China Clean Energy Strategy is designed to identify and invest in high-potential clean energy projects across various sectors, including solar, wind, and hydroelectric power. By leveraging Schroder Capital's expertise in asset management and Apple's technological prowess, the strategy aims to create a sustainable and profitable investment portfolio. The funds raised will be used to support the construction and operation of clean energy facilities, as well as to fund research and development in renewable energy technologies.
